Replace Volume & Enhance The Cheeks With Dermal Filler - Nottingham, Derby,Mansfield & Chesterfield

High cheekbones are a sign of youth and beauty, but as we age the cheeks can start to lose volume, and though loose skin often gets the blame for facial ageing, it's the loss of volume that's really the main cause.

The structure of our face changes as we grow older, not just the skin's quality but also the underlying support, including the bones, muscles and the fat. The face can begin to shrink in some places which makes the fat and muscle become thinner and more elastic, and gravity will cause fat to slide downwards, leading to jowls and nasolabial lines from the corner of the nose to the corner of the mouth.


People have different face shapes, some have flat cheeks, others have high cheekbones or maybe they might have apple cheeks. If someone's said to have a baby face they will typically have fuller cheeks, which can make them look younger than others of a similar age. Genetics can decide the shape of the cheeks, as well as bone structure, muscle and fat distribution. The reason some people have full, defined apple cheeks and others have cheeks that are flat is down to gravity. It's a pad of fat under the cheeks which causes the fullness, and it's this that tends to slide lower down the face as we get older.

Hollows in the cheeks are caused by loss of fat from beneath the skin, which on a more mature face can look very ageing. Cheek enhancement by a cosmetic practitioner can restore the fullness using dermal fillers. A subtle enhancing of your cheeks can create the kind of bone structure which we all want to show off.

Ease Nasolabial Grooves With Dermal Filler - Nottingham, Derby, Mansfield & Chesterfield

Everyone who looks at our face can easily see any obvious signs of ageing, after all, it's not a feature we can hide. How fast these signs of ageing happen varies from one person to another. There are lots of things which contribute to these changes, such as; our lifestyle, environment, genetics and our gender.

Dermal filler injections can improve lots of specific areas from ageing signs, with treatments such as; non-surgical nose-jobs, replacing volume in the chin, cheeks and tear troughs, plumping up thinning lips and improving the deep folds of laughter lines.

Deep nasolabial folds, or laugh lines are the large visible lines that run from the nose to the side of the mouth. Genetics and our facial structure partially decide how prominent and deep the nasolabial folds will get, and repeated facial expressions and the ageing process will exaggerate the lines, making them deeper.


The natural ageing process and the effects of excessive sun exposure can result in the face losing collagen, fat and elasticity, causing the face to sag and lose volume. Losing weight can also affect the face and sometimes not in a good way, as gravity can pull down fat and soft tissue which usually sits high up on the cheeks, causing sagging cheeks. This combined with the effects of gravity can cause nasolabial lines to appear. The smile lines go from the mouth to the nose, and these folds separate the cheeks from the upper lip, generally becoming more pronounced the older we get.

Cosmetic treatments can treat facial ageing in many ways by using effective treatments. Dermal fillers can successfully restore areas of lost volume and injections of hyaluronic acid based filler will also smooth out lines and wrinkles. Dermal fillers are highly effective in correcting nasolabial lines. The filler adds extra fullness to where wrinkles and folds are most prominent, smoothing out lines and restoring and enhancing the facial shape. Fillers will improve your looks, enhance your profile and leave your face with a natural expression. They are a non-invasive, cost-effective alternative to invasive cosmetic surgery and the correction or softening of these folds gives your face a youthful fresher look.


Any side effects, such as redness, swelling, or bruising from the injections, are usually instantaneous, but quickly subside, and a numbing cream can easily be applied to minimise any discomfort. Injectable dermal fillers are an ideal treatment to temporarily improve fine lines, wrinkles and deep-set folds such as nasolabial lines as they can thicken the skin, reduce the lines and also restore and moisturise the skin.

Tear Troughs - Fill In Eye Hollows With Dermal Filler - Nottingham, Derby, Mansfield & Chesterfield

Fresh looking eyes are a big asset to our overall facial appearance, we want to make a good first impression when we meet someone, we don't want them to only notice how tired and drawn we look. As we get older our face changes, and we begin to notice things like loss of volume and the skin getting thinner, and this, along with a natural decrease in fatty tissue and a loss of skin elasticity will cause the area beneath the eye to become puffy and shadowy.

The natural depression that follows the curve of the eye socket, from the nose around to the underside of the eye is known as the tear trough, because that’s where the tears gather. Getting dark circles beneath the eyes are a common problem as we age, and they can make us look weary. As well as ageing; smoking, the environment and stress can also contribute to shadows and eye bags, making them look worse.


When we're young, distribution of fat in our face is even, with some fat pockets plumping up the cheeks, forehead, temples and around the eyes and the mouth. As we get older, we lose volume as the fat shifts downward, making the features that were once rounded start to sink and become gaunt. This means that other parts of the face gain some fat, which tends to settle under the chin and around the jowls in the neck.

The skin around the eyes is very thin and we can see the underlying capillaries much easier compared to other parts of the face, making any diminished circulation, puffiness or swelling much more noticeable. Replacing volume in the under eye area can reshape the entire face and dermal fillers are now regularly used to fill in the hollows. Filling in these depressions can take away the tired look on your face and lighten the dark circles around the eyes.

Enhance Your Face With Dermal Fillers - Nottingham, Derby, Mansfield & Chesterfield


We get deep lines and folds in the skin as we get older because ageing causes the skin to lose elasticity and collagen, and it's this that makes our face begin to sag and look gaunt. We would all like to correct sunken cheeks and the hollows beneath our eyes to regain the plump fullness of skin from our youth, and dermal fillers are a great option for those wishing to lose these deep folds and lines on the face, but don't wish to have invasive cosmetic surgery.

Dermal fillers on tear troughs
We shouldn't confuse dermal fillers with botox, because although we inject both of these treatments into the face, we use botox to stop the muscle movement which causes wrinkles, while we use fillers to add volume to the face. This involves placing the fillers in strategic places to lift the cheeks and jowls, give volume to the lips and fill deep lines and hollows. Filler treatment can improve your looks, enhance your profile and leave your face with a natural expression.

Dermal fillers are ideal for these areas:
  • Tear troughs - this treatment gives a natural filled out appearance, correcting the hollows beneath the eyes.
  • Marionette lines - these lines run from the corners of the mouth, down towards the chin, causing deep creases which lead to jowls or a poorly defined jaw line. These are often a result of volume loss in the upper and mid face, combined with the effects of gravity.
  • Nasolabial lines - these are the deep lines from the nose to the mouth, where deep creasing can occur. Often these are a result of volume loss in the cheeks and temples.
  • Cheek Augmentation - loss of volume in the cheeks flattens the mid face. Dermal fillers are an effective treatment that instantly adds volume to cheeks, giving an immediately more youthful appearance.
  • Forehead wrinkles - Frown lines are the vertical lines between the eyebrows, and they are one of the most common signs of ageing. Dermal fillers are perfect for softening and minimizing the very deep lines which are visible, even when your forehead is at rest.
  • Lip enhancement - dermal fillers will give your lips better definition, reduce lipstick bleed and will enhance thin, ageing or asymmetrical lips. Filler treatment is a perfect solution to give you fuller, healthier looking lips, reducing smoker's lines and lifting mouth corners.

Erase Laugh Lines with Dermal Fillers - Nottingham, Derby, Mansfield & Chesterfield

Facial expressions are a huge part of our life, and the more mobile the expressions we use when we talk, smile or laugh, the greater chance that deep laugh lines will develop at a younger age. People often feel that laugh lines will make their face look fatigued or drawn, but it's when these lines become more pronounced, that they become a problem.

Nasolabial folds are the two folds of skin that run from each side of the nose to the corners of the mouth. They are natural facial contours which are commonly known as smile lines or laughter lines. Nasolabial folds can appear on the face of people as early as their 20's and they can be relatively fine, maybe just a fine wrinkle or become a deep fold, to the point that the skin above seems to hang over it.


There are several ways of reducing nasolabial folds, from topical treatments, to more invasive courses of action.
  • Creams and Serums - Using topical creams and serums may only be a short-term solution. Most of these creams contain ingredients, such as hyaluronic acid which improves the way the skin retains moisture, tretinoin which slows the breakdown of collagen, and exfoliants which help remove dead skin cells.
  • Cosmetic Surgery - Surgery is an expensive but long-term solution for reducing nasolabial folds, but it's an invasive surgical procedure and it's not a decision to take lightly. A facelift can reduce laugh lines, as the tightening of the skin makes the folds more shallow and less noticeable.
  • Dermal Fillers - Fillers offer the most effective non-surgical method for treating these lines. Non-permanent dermal fillers present a non-invasive and cost-effective means of treatment.
These facial lines are part of our normal anatomy and they can develop at any age and in fact, many of us grow up with a slight hint of laugh lines, but with time as we grow older, the fold can seem deeper as our skin loses volume. As we age we lose the elasticity in the skin, and our facial muscles weaken, making this area one of the first places to sag.


Dermal filler treatment usually takes 30-45 minutes and a local anaesthetic injection is usually given to minimise any potential discomfort. Correction or softening of these folds gives you a youthful fresher look and the results achieved by using dermal fillers for treating the nasolabial folds are stunning and natural looking.

Anti-Ageing Treatments Help to Keep You Looking Younger - Nottingham, Derby, Mansfield & Chesterfield

When we are young, fat is distributed evenly in the face, with little pockets here and there that plump up the cheeks, forehead, temples and areas around the eyes and mouth. However, as we age, the face loses volume, so rounder features may sink and skin that was smooth and tight, becomes looser and begins to sag.

There are lots of things that cause our skin to age. With the passing of time we will all get visible lines and wrinkles and it's natural for our face to lose some of its fullness. The skin on our face is thinner and more delicate than the rest of our body which is perhaps one of the reasons that we can see the fine lines and wrinkles more easily.

Botox treatment areas

Ageing is a fact of life and some of the things we notice about our skin includes:
  • Wrinkly skin - In time, ageing skin becomes thinner due to reduction of elastin and collagen.
  • Thinner skin - The rate of skin cell turnover reduces in ageing skin, which results in thinner crêpe-like skin.
  • Sagging - Less production of elastin and collagen means ageing skin is more vulnerable to the effects of gravity.
  • Age spots - Pigment cells in the skin increase in certain areas and cluster together, resulting in sun spots, freckles or liver spots.
  • Dryness - The ageing skin has fewer sweat glands and oil glands and is prone to dryness.
  • Facial thread veins - The blood vessels in ageing thin skin are more likely to break, bruise or become permanently dilated, resulting in broken veins.


Some things, like the natural ageing process, we can't do anything about, but other things we can influence, such as smoking, sun damage, excess alcohol, stress and lack of sleep, which can all play a part in ageing us faster. Our environment and lifestyle choices are partly to blame for our skin ageing prematurely, but by taking some preventive actions, we can slow the effects that this type of ageing has on our skin.

Straighten Your Nose with a Non-Surgical Nose-Job - Nottingham, Derby, Mansfield & Chesterfield

The nose is the most prominent facial feature, and projecting itself outwards makes it one of the first things people see when you meet. The shape of your nose often defines the facial structure, so if we aren't happy with the way it looks, it can make us feel self-conscious when we interact with others. Whether you have a crooked nose, have a bump or dent or just feel it's too long, there are ways to enhance and reshape the nose.


Dermal filler treatment, is a genuine alternative to a surgical rhinoplasty and a non-surgical nose job is ideal for clients who are reluctant to have traditional invasive surgery. During the treatment, a numbing cream gets applied 20 minutes before the procedure, then the filler is expertly injected into the selected nasal areas. The filler doesn't migrate or lump together in the tissues, and when it breaks down, 8 to 10 months later, it does so symmetrically and evenly.

A well-done non-surgical rhinoplasty using dermal fillers can subtly enhance your features and restore facial harmony if your nose is:
  • Slightly crooked.
  • Hooked and requires straightening.
  • Needs a bump on the bridge of the nose softening.
  • Needs the nasal tip droop correcting.

Noses come in all shapes and sizes:

* Celestial Nose - an upturned or concave nose points upwards at the tip instead of downwards. It could be a small or big nose but has the tip rising, enabling you to slightly see the nostrils.
* Nubian Nose - this type of nose shape is often very long with a narrower bridge, wide nostrils and has a base that is very wide. It's common among certain ethnic groups.
* Roman Nose - a Roman nose is also known as a hook or aquiline nose. The prominent bridge points downwards at the tip, but not as much as the hawk-shaped nose.
* Hawk Nose - this type of nose has a deep hook at the tip, pointing downwards towards your lip. The shape of the ridge is often curved. Viewed from a profile, it is much like the beak of a hawk, hence its name.
* Snub Nose - a snub nose is short, small and doesn't usually protrude to any great extent in any particular direction. This nose is small, sloping up at the tip, so that the nostrils are visible.
* Greek Nose - these are perfectly straight and generally have narrow nostrils. The Greek nose tops the list as the most beautiful of nose varieties and fashion and catwalk models usually have this powerful feature that complements the rest of their face.

Add Volume & Define Your Ageing Lips - Nottingham, Derby, Mansfield & Chesterfield

Many women can become concerned about their appearance as they get older, and they can feel really anxious about having thin, undefined lips. The lips are one of the facial features that represent health and vitality, and most women want plump, luscious lips that look young and healthy, but lots of women don't have naturally full lips, and others lose lip volume through ageing.


We can get distressed to notice our lips becoming thinner and losing their definition, but a lip treatment can create fuller lips while diminishing fine lines and wrinkles around the mouth. Lip fillers are an easy, quick, affordable and non-invasive treatment which will that give you youthful looking, plump lips and as well as a more defined smile.

Lip fillers can treat many areas of the lips:
  • Create definition on the vermilion border
  • Improve lipstick bleeding lines
  • Add volume to the upper and lower lip to give fullness.
  • Add definition to the Cupids bow 


Lip Enhancement treatment
Can improve the lip border, define the cupid bow to give the lips a balance and minimise lipstick bleed around the mouth.
Lip augmentation treatment
Will plump the lips, giving them a fuller appearance, as well as reducing the wrinkles around the mouth.

A lip treatment is ideal for many reasons; adding volume and definition, reducing fine lines and wrinkles, to help prevent lipstick bleeding into the lip wrinkles, as well as making your lips look younger. A lip filler treatment uses injectable filler in the lips to add volume and shape. You can get back youthful looking lips by having specialized lip fillers which are hyaluronic acid based. 

The benefits of lip fillers;
  • The hyaluronic acid filler is safe
  • Easy, quick treatment
  • Non-permanent
  • Effective and beautiful results
  • Only clinically approved and regulated products used


Lip fillers use hyaluronic acid, which is a natural substance that's found in the body. It attracts water to the skin, plumping it up and giving the skin elasticity and volume. Lip fillers are temporary and last up to eight months. Over time the hyaluronic acid is gradually broken up as the mouth constantly moves for eating, talking and making facial expressions, and it disperses safely into the body.

Lots of people see results within 24 hours of having lip filler injections. Any swelling will go down after a few hours, leaving you with fuller, smoother lips that will last for up to eight months. An anaesthetic cream gets applied to the lips before the treatment and all you will feel is the pinch of a needle. There's no bruising or bleeding and only minimal swelling and you'll be able to return to your normal activities straight away.

Define & Contour the Jaw Line with Dermal Fillers - Nottingham, Derby, Mansfield & Chesterfield

Time takes its toll on our face as we get older, and as it goes through so much, it's understandable that sometimes it might need a bit of TLC. As well as changes to the texture of the skin, such as dryness, fine lines and wrinkles, the face also changes shape as we age. Loss of fat in the upper face, plus the effects of gravity can cause the skin to droop downwards, and this can lead to jowls, causing a loss of definition in the jaw line.


The jaw is what separates our face from our neck, but over time we lose definition in the jaw line which blurs the distinction between the two areas. Dermal fillers are able to correct and get back a beautifully defined jaw. A square jaw can look good on some men, who see it as the typically masculine face shape, but jaw line contouring is also ideal for women who have a square shape to the jaw, and want to get a softer, more feminine look.

Over time, the jaw line begins to sag as we lose volume from the face, which causes it to droop and fall forward. The sag can become quite significant, causing a previously straight jaw to change into a wavy one.

Dermal fillers can correct a sagging jaw and help to recover the straight jaw line of our youth. Dermal fillers can easily be injected into the jowl area to disguise the jowls by blending them into the adjacent areas, hiding the jowls and giving the jaw a straighter line.


Dermal filler is a highly successful treatment which gets impressive results. Fillers get injected along the jaw line using a tiny cannula or a small fine needle into the jowl area and this makes the jaw line look straighter. As a result, the male jaw line becomes wider and straighter and more masculine and has a more defined angle at the base of the jaw, while the female jaw line still has a more feminine gentle curve and softness to the contour of the jaw.
